0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

波特率设置中的常见问题解析

科技绿洲 ? 来源:网络整理 ? 作者:网络整理 ? 2024-11-22 10:06 ? 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

在数字通信系统中,波特率是一个关键参数,它直接影响数据传输的效率和可靠性。然而,在实际应用中,波特率的设置往往会引起一些常见的问题。

一、波特率与数据速率的混淆

问题描述:
许多人会将波特率与数据速率(Data Rate)混淆。数据速率是指单位时间内传输的有效数据量,而波特率是指单位时间内传输的符号数量。

解决方案:
要区分两者,需要理解波特率是数据速率的基础。例如,如果一个通信系统使用8位数据格式,那么数据速率将是波特率的8倍。因此,在设置波特率时,应考虑数据格式对数据速率的影响。

二、不匹配的波特率导致通信失败

问题描述:
在两个设备之间进行串行通信时,如果它们的波特率设置不一致,通信将无法成功。

解决方案:
确保所有通信设备使用相同的波特率。在连接设备之前,检查并设置所有设备的波特率参数,以确保它们匹配。

三、波特率过高导致的信号失真

问题描述:
在某些情况下,设置过高的波特率可能导致信号在传输过程中失真,尤其是在长距离传输或使用低质量电缆时。

解决方案:
选择适合通信环境的波特率。对于长距离传输或使用较差的电缆,应降低波特率以减少信号失真。

四、波特率过低影响通信效率

问题描述:
如果波特率设置过低,将导致数据传输速度过慢,影响通信效率。

解决方案:
根据通信需求和设备能力,合理设置波特率。在确保信号质量的前提下,适当提高波特率以提高通信效率。

五、波特率设置与硬件兼容性问题

问题描述:
某些硬件设备可能不支持某些波特率设置,导致无法正常通信。

解决方案:
查阅设备的技术手册,了解其支持的波特率范围,并在该范围内设置波特率。

六、波特率设置与软件配置不一致

问题描述:
在某些软件中,波特率设置可能与硬件设置不一致,导致通信问题。

解决方案:
在软件中检查并调整波特率设置,确保与硬件设置相匹配。

七、波特率变化对通信稳定性的影响

问题描述:
在某些应用中,波特率可能需要动态调整,但频繁变化的波特率可能影响通信稳定性。

解决方案:
在需要动态调整波特率的应用中,应尽量减小波特率变化的幅度,并确保通信双方能够及时同步波特率变化。

八、波特率与编码方式的关系

问题描述:
不同的编码方式可能对波特率有不同的要求,错误的编码方式可能导致数据传输错误。

解决方案:
根据数据传输的需求选择合适的编码方式,并确保波特率设置与编码方式相匹配。

九、波特率设置与电磁干扰的关系

问题描述:
在电磁干扰较强的环境中,过高的波特率可能导致通信受到干扰。

解决方案:
在电磁干扰较强的环境中,应降低波特率以减少干扰的影响。

十、波特率设置与电源稳定性的关系

问题描述:
电源不稳定可能导致通信设备工作不稳定,进而影响波特率的稳定性。

解决方案:
确保通信设备的电源稳定,必要时使用稳压器或不间断电源(UPS)。

结语:
波特率的设置是一个需要综合考虑多个因素的过程。通过理解波特率与数据速率的关系、选择合适的波特率、确保设备间的兼容性以及考虑环境因素,可以有效解决波特率设置中的常见问题,提高通信的效率和可靠性。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 数据
    +关注

    关注

    8

    文章

    7261

    浏览量

    92236
  • 参数
    +关注

    关注

    11

    文章

    1867

    浏览量

    33178
  • 波特率
    +关注

    关注

    2

    文章

    314

    浏览量

    35023
  • 数字通信系统

    关注

    0

    文章

    15

    浏览量

    8023
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    波特率是什么

    波特率是串行通信中的一个核心参数,用于描述数据在传输线路上的传输速率。以下从定义、单位、与比特的关系、实际应用及设置注意事项等方面进行详细说明: 一、定义与本质 波特率(Baud R
    的头像 发表于 07-22 11:11 ?448次阅读

    可编程电源的通信波特率应如何设置

    逻辑分析仪测量命令发送至电源输出稳定的时间。 目标:响应时间应<100ms(高波特率下可缩短至10ms以内)。 四、常见问题与解决方案 问题1:设置后无法通信 原因:波特率不匹
    发表于 07-07 15:01

    CAN总线十万个为什么 | CAN自定义波特率有什么用?

    波特率一致即可顺利进行。然而,也存在一些特殊情况。例如,即使确认了CAN总线的波特率,通信仍无法正常建立,但通过设置自定义波特率,问题却得以解决。这究竟是为什么呢
    的头像 发表于 02-07 11:36 ?754次阅读
    CAN总线十万个为什么 | CAN自定义<b class='flag-5'>波特率</b>有什么用?

    RS232通信的波特率设置说明

    RS232通信中,波特率的选择需要根据设备的通信能力和通信距离来确定。 二、波特率设置范围 RS232通信的波特率可以设置多种不同的速率,
    的头像 发表于 12-10 16:26 ?4605次阅读

    波特率与串行通信的关系 各种设备波特率转换的方法

    波特率(Baud Rate)是串行通信中的一个重要参数,它指的是信号传输的速率,即单位时间内传输的符号(或信号状态)的数量。在串行通信中,波特率决定了数据传输的速度,因此对于通信效率和设备兼容性
    的头像 发表于 11-22 10:01 ?1739次阅读

    常见波特率标准和协议

    波特率是指在数据通信中,每秒钟传输的符号数(或比特数),是衡量数据通信速度的重要指标。在不同的通信协议和场景常见波特率标准和协议有所不同。以下是一些
    的头像 发表于 11-22 09:56 ?6576次阅读

    波特率设置在串口通信中的重要性

    在现代通信技术,串口通信作为一种基本的数据传输方式,扮演着不可或缺的角色。无论是在计算机与外部设备的连接,还是在工业自动化系统的数据交换,串口通信都发挥着重要作用。波特率,作为串口通信中的关键
    的头像 发表于 11-22 09:51 ?3146次阅读

    波特率的定义和计算方法 波特率与数据传输速度的关系

    波特率的定义 波特率(Baud Rate),又称调制速率或传符号,是指每秒传输的符号数目,单位为波特(Bd)。它是一个数字信号通信中重要的参数,在串行通信协议中经常被用作衡量串行数据
    的头像 发表于 11-22 09:49 ?9509次阅读

    串口通信常见问题及解决方案

    。串口通信的速率称为波特率(Baud Rate),它决定了数据传输的速度。 2. 常见问题 2.1 通信速率不匹配 问题描述: 当两个设备之间的波特率设置不一致时,会导致数据传输错误或
    的头像 发表于 11-22 09:06 ?6266次阅读

    MCU串口自动识别波特率原理分析

    现在的单片机资源越来越丰富了,其中我们常用的串口也是内部集成了多个,关键功能也越来越强了。 我们有些应用可能会用到串口自动识别波特率,今天就来讲讲MCU串口自动识别波特率底层的常见的原理,以及MCU的案例。
    的头像 发表于 10-23 16:12 ?2063次阅读
    MCU串口自动识别<b class='flag-5'>波特率</b>原理分析

    波特率9600和115200的区别

    在现代通信技术,数据传输速率是一个关键的性能指标。对于串行通信,波特率是衡量数据传输速度的基本单位。波特率9600和115200是两种常见设置
    的头像 发表于 10-18 14:56 ?5874次阅读

    波特率与比特有何关系 波特率与数据传输速率的关系

    波特率(Baud Rate)和比特(Bit Rate)是衡量数据通信系统性能的两个重要参数,它们之间有着密切的关系,但并不完全相同。 波特率(Baud Rate): 波特率是指在数据
    的头像 发表于 10-18 14:55 ?2628次阅读

    uart波特率和传输频率的关系 UART串口的常用波特率为多少

    UART(Universal Asynchronous Receiver/Transmitter)是一种广泛使用的异步串行通信技术,它允许两台设备之间进行双向数据传输。在UART通信中,波特率和传输
    的头像 发表于 10-06 16:12 ?7326次阅读
    uart<b class='flag-5'>波特率</b>和传输频率的关系 UART串口的常用<b class='flag-5'>波特率</b>为多少

    TFPxxx常见问题解

    电子发烧友网站提供《TFPxxx常见问题解答.pdf》资料免费下载
    发表于 09-29 09:56 ?0次下载
    TFPxxx<b class='flag-5'>常见问题解</b>答

    串口通信中的波特率你真的了解吗?差距竟如此重要!

    波特率在串口通信中的作用在串口通信中,波特率起着至关重要的作用。因为在传输数据时,发送方和接收方需要以相同的波特率进行通信。如果两端的波特率不同,那么就会出现数据丢失、传输错误等问题,
    的头像 发表于 08-27 11:46 ?3413次阅读
    串口通信中的<b class='flag-5'>波特率</b>你真的了解吗?差距竟如此重要!